DS Labs Revita Hair Density Conditioner is a 205 mL lightweight, sulfate- and silicone-free formula designed for fine and thinning hair. Enriched with caffeine, biotin, amino acids, ginseng root, and turmeric, it refreshes the scalp while promoting fuller, smoother, and more manageable hair. Suitable for daily use and all hair types, including color-treated hair, this dermatologist-tested conditioner nourishes without residue, delivering softness, shine, and natural body.

Two years in, an honest assessment
I've been using Revita conditioner for two years now, so I feel like I owe an honest review rather than an early impression. My hair is thin and straight, and I started using this hoping to slow thinning and add some body. Here's where I landed. The big unanswerable question with any hair loss product is: would things be worse without it? I've continued to experience some thinning over the two years, but I genuinely can't tell you whether this slowed the process or whether I'd be in the same place regardless. That ambiguity is frustrating, and it's the core challenge with this whole product category. What I can say objectively: it's a perfectly fine conditioner. Scent is neutral, texture is normal, no irritation or buildup. It does the basic job of conditioning without weighing thin hair down. But at this price point, you're paying for the active ingredients, not the conditioner base โ and the results there are inconclusive for me personally. After two years of repurchasing I'm now reconsidering whether the premium is justified given the uncertainty. If you're in early stages and want to feel like you're doing something proactive, it's not a bad option. Just go in with realistic expectations. Bottom line: Decent conditioner, but two years of use hasn't given me a clear answer on whether the hair loss benefits are real. Your mileage may vary.
